Thac Bau Can (aka Thac Doi 3) in Chu Prong is a great example of a rural waterfall (free to visit) that can be found within the countryside of the Gia Lai Province. Located about 30km from Pleiku and is accessible most easily by motorbike, as a few of the "roads" leading into it are more or less muddy, village tracks (especially if visiting during the rainy season, or after a few rainy days). It is also possible to visit by vehicle, but you will have to take a longer route. The tracks are relatively easy if you are a confident riders, but can be a bit tricky - dependent on recent weather conditions. If you are a novice rider, and not used to muddy tracks and small creek crossings it may be slightly daunting but the worst that can happen is you may slide out and fall off. If you're riding slow then both you and your bike will be OK, even if a mishap occurs. (NB: If you come direct from Pleiku, I think the track is far easier than the route I took - as I rode from another waterfall???) I have included photographs of the main track leading to the waterfall (the first three images) and the fourth image is the track you walk down to reach the waterfall. The other images of the muddy tracks and creek crossings are the more adventurous way that I took coming from another waterfall. At the point where Google Maps says you have arrived you will need to walk further. At the Google Maps suggested destination you should be at a point where the track has opened up to a clearing where there should be a few buildings. Ahead to the right is a small track which you need to follow. The track will head downhill and soon you will see a large holiday home to the left. Keep following the track down a set of steps, passing the holiday house, then it will head right.....at this stage you should be able to see the falls to your right. The track leads down to the shore, and if the river isn't flowing too fast you should be able to swim at the base...

The waterfall was completely dry when we visited in may, however that's not the waterfall's fault. I'm giving it 3 starts simply because of the amount of litter everywhere was atrocious. Very sad I'm such a beautiful place. This waterfall can also be a pain to get to. We came from another waterfall and Google took us down the craziest dirt tracks. Feel sorry for our hire bike 🤣 You have to go past some houses and there's a little path on the right down to a white house with a path to the waterfall.
Huyen TranHuyen Tran
The road lead to here wasn't too bad, a bit bumpy for the last 2 km. They built a new house here so just following the trail from the house, don't need to walk to coffee farm anymore. The waterfall is amazing! Fresh and cool water. We went here in dry season so we can even climb to the cave! Nice spot for camping or have a rest! Still have a lot of rubbish around. Please don't leave any rubbish if you visit here!
